Engineer
-
DESCRIPTION
The Engineer performs skilled journey level and leadwork duties on the technical operation of critical facility systems, performing facility & equipment maintenance/troubleshooting, and system monitoring under general direction. Employee performs advanced work in the maintenance and repair of steam-generating boilers, electrical generating equipment & auxiliary systems, and centralized air-conditioning systems.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Performs maintenance and repair of facility equipment, auxiliary systems, and minor electrical and plumbing repairs
- Performs routine preventative maintenance on equipment and auxiliary systems; oils and lubricates fans, motors, pumps, and generators, cleans screens, strainers, burners, and automatic controls
- Accurately and timely performs tasks to ensure the highest level of efficiency in the operation returning equipment to operational status
- Troubleshoots and recommends operational methods and procedures

Operations Coordinator
-
DESCRIPTION
The Operations Coordinator is an event-driven support position that provides physical support and oversees projects and employee productivity in the areas of housekeeping, show care, room sets, event teardown, arena conversations, convention services, and grounds maintenance at the Iowa Events Center.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Leads small teams on tasks and projects overseeing work quality and productivity
- Provides daily training and coaching to part-time staff members in day-to-day activities
- Operates an assortment of equipment including, but not limited to, forklifts, pallet jacks, buffers, burnishers, rider sweepers
